Brewery: Sierra Nevada Brewing Co., Chico, California
Beer: Ovila Saison
Serving: 750 ml cork and caged bottle
Glassware: Sierra Nevada tulip
Information: 7% ABV, 1151616126 printed on the neck.
Style: Saison
Price: $10.99
Purchased at: n/a
Availability: Limited Release
Grade: 82 / 100 (4.08) – Very Good
Look: 4.5
Smell: 4.5
Taste: 4
Feel: 3.5
Overall: 4
A – Lightly hazed, this saison is a brilliant golden yellow in color and is crowned by a dense off-white foam. Great retention despite the lack of carbonation – surprising from the easy and loud cork pop. Wispy lace sticks to the glass effortlessly.
S – Earthy Belgian yeast erupts into the air with a delicate pungency so common to the classic saisons. Subtle citrus notes follow up with a blend of more yeast characteristics; wet clay, white pepper, and a drop of exotic fruit I can’t put my finger on.
T – The spice characteristics of the nose carry through to the flavor well. The light citrus burst is a bit more noticeable, signalling some nice hop character. Unfortunately the yeast qualities are offset by a lingering minerally, slightly metallic finish, mainly felt in the feel.
M – The faintly tinny finish in the feel really detracts from the otherwise fantastic beer that’s going on here. The soft, medium-light body is delectable; complimented by a low level of carbonation. Alcohol content in this beer remains unseen on any level. Very well-balanced and slightly dry.
O – Delicious despite minor faults, Sierra Nevada’s Ovila Saison showcases a superb use of Belgian yeast, especially in balance. It’s hard to keep from over or under use of the yeast, but this brew does a fantastic job. Dangerously drinkable at 7% ABV, the earthy qualities of this saison would lend the beer to be a great late summer, early fall brew to sip on a lazy Saturday afternoon.
